Posted: October 25th, 2011, 7:22 pm
by TK
The level is back to normal - presumably after water has been pumped in from the Bradley borehole following the pollution icident at Wton
Whether that has contributed to the reintroduction of colour I dont know Josh.
I spoke to Gaz Shep down the cut this evening, whilst tow is generally minimal on the cut, he reckoned you could have got away with the stick down the track the otherday
Talking of which, it looked absolutely bostin - I aint seen it looking so 'inviting' since around the time of the SMF championship in May.............wished we were on it on Saturday now
Gaz is down there again tomorrow - probably in the 50s - where a fortnight ago you could see all across the cut, every contour, every weed. I'll keep you posted how he gets on

Posted: April 11th, 2012, 11:03 pm
by TK
2012/13 season tickets are now available, still only £5 for the year
These actually commence from 16th June to coincide with what was the 'old' season, but any 'new' member wishing to 'try' the canal will also get what's left of 'this season' - can't be bad - 14 months for a fiver.........
